Daylight Saving Time Considerations
Neither Moscow nor Santo Domingo observes Daylight Saving Time — Moscow stays on MSK and Santo Domingo stays on AST year-round. This makes scheduling between these two cities simpler, as the 7-hour time difference remains constant throughout the year with no DST surprises.

MSK to AST — Quick Reference
MSK (MSK) stands for the timezone used in Moscow, Russia (UTC+3). AST (AST) is the timezone used in Santo Domingo, Dominican Republic (UTC-4). Moscow is 7 hours ahead of Santo Domingo.
To convert MSK to AST, subtract 7 hours from MSK time. For example, MSK 9:00 AM = AST 2:00 AM.
